Job DetailsJob Location: CT - Westbrook, CT 06498Position Type: Full TimeEducation Level: Not SpecifiedTravel Percentage: NoneJob Category: Hospitality - HotelWater’s Edge Resort and Spa, the leading - historic resort on the beautiful CT shoreline, is seeking a passionate, hardworking individual to join our team and oversee our established kitchen operations. The Executive Chef will be responsible for overseeing multiple kitchens, ensuring the highest standards of food quality are met and creating innovative menus that delight our guests. This role requires strong leadership that can inspire and motivate staff while maintaining excellence in each dish served.  Responsibilities include but are not limited to: Develop and design creative menus that reflect current food trends and customer preferences. Oversee daily kitchen operations, including food preparation, cooking, and presentation. Ensure compliance with health and safety regulations, maintaining high standards of food safety and sanitation. Manage inventory levels, ordering supplies as needed to ensure smooth kitchen operations. Supervise kitchen staff, providing training and guidance to enhance their skills and performance. Coordinate with front-of-house managers to ensure seamless service during busy shifts. Monitor food costs and waste management to optimize profitability without compromising quality. Lead by example in the kitchen, fostering a positive work environment that encourages teamwork and collaboration.  QualificationsProven experience as an Executive Chef Extensive knowledge of both banquets and fine dining Strong knowledge of food service management, including inventory management Experience hiring, training and supervising staff Serve Safe Manager Certification required Able to work days, nights, weekends and holidays Able to stand for long periods of time and lift, carry, push and pull up to 50 lbs.   Benefits offered to our Full Time staff include: Medical, Dental and Vision Insurance Group Life Insurance 401(K) Program Paid Time Off Employee Meals Employee Discounts
